Biography

I live in a small rural Wyoming town. I have a fabulous husband that supports my late night hours in my art room. My art can be a bit wild, grungy, distressed and at times have a graphic feel to it. I have always enjoyed and had a passion for photography, and can't get by without my Nikon D80. Scrapbooking became a hobby for me when my two little girls were born. It has evolved into an expression of art for me. Photography, scrapbooking, altered items and other forms of mixed media have become a great outlet for my artistic endeavors. I currently teach altered art, altered books, stamping, Photoshop Elements and scrapbook classes in Wyoming. I was a 2006/2007 Spellbinders Design Team Member, am a current 2009 Spellbinders Design Team Member, and have enjoyed being published in scrapbooking and altered art magazines. I also volunteer my time with the "Stars in Heaven". It's a group of parents who have had a child die, and want to make memory albums, journals, ornaments and altered art as a form of therapeutic expression.
